Output ebfaf01db04c6749c0d0aefd084afbed041882488905f5b0e1dd8a7cf57c8eb1:8

value
18053692
script pubkey
OP_0 OP_PUSHBYTES_20 ccbf861a2ecf1925c97b27ed3b8942ce816127a0
address
ltc1qejlcvx3weuvjtjtmylknhz2ze6qkzfaqgn9xyf
transaction
ebfaf01db04c6749c0d0aefd084afbed041882488905f5b0e1dd8a7cf57c8eb1
spent
true